pgFormatter v5.3 发布,SQL 格式化工具


pgFormatter v5.3 现已发布,pgFormatter 是一款免费好用的 SQL 和 PLPGSQL 代码格式化工具,它提供了 CLI 和 CGI 两种界面。此维护版本修复了自过去六个月以来用户报告的问题,具体包括:

  • 删除 DML 语句中一些无用的括号
  • 修复 -o | --output 总是强制到 stdout 的问题
  • 添加对 json operator ?| 的支持
  • 修复创建表的格式问题,包括选项和表空间
  • 修复使用 --nocomment 时创建表中的错误包装
  • 修复嵌套的 CREATE SCHEMA 格式
  • 修复无效的多行字符串常量格式
  • 强制多个 INSERT 值位于不同的行上,以前的行为是将所有值保持在同一行
  • 添加缺少的 ELSIF 关键字
  • 当目标列表中存在 INDEX 时修复错误的缩进问题

更新说明:https://www.postgresql.org/about/news/pgformatter-v53-released-2493/ 

 


相關推薦

2023-09-19

🔥🔥🔥 renren-security 是一套轻量级脚手架,接私活的好帮手!采用SpringBoot、Shiro、MyBatis-Plus、Vue3、TypeScript、Element Plus、Vue Router、Pinia、Axios、Vite等框架,开发的一套权限系统,极低门槛,拿来即用。设计之初,就非常注重

2022-09-15

dger 的性能。 删除选项 -n | --nohighlight,其自升级到 pgFormatter 4 后不再使用。 使用 POST 方法将 auto_explain 计划发送到 explain.depesz.com 以避免 GET 长度参数限制。 应用 --exclude-query 和 --include-query 来绑定/解析跟踪。 将 pgBadge

2023-06-01

Bootstrap v5.3.0 的稳定版本正式发布,新版本带来的变化包括: 支持黑暗模式 Bootstrap 的核心已被重写,为黑暗模式提供了支持。此外,Bootstrap 现在支持任何数量的颜色模式,允许你建立自己的自定义主题或更细微的颜色模式

2022-12-01

支持(带格式) 添加 SQL ANALYZE 语句支持 重构 SQL 格式化和紧缩化功能 改进编辑器 后退重做 功能支持 更新 Linux 平台安装包脚本 更新中文语言支持(zh-CN/zh-TW/zh-SG/zh-HK) 修复: 关闭查询结果页时崩溃问题 修复: SSH 提

2023-07-01

可查看对慢 SQL 的审核结果。 3. 在线输入 SQL 时,支持格式化 SQL 创建工单场景下,在输入 SQL 时,通常会出现一长条的 SQL 语句,难以阅读和理解。为此,本期新增了对在线输入 SQL 进行格式化的功能,以提高 SQL 的可读性。

2022-09-11

被继续修改后再发送JSON给前端。 4.可以直接利用Java的IDE格式化和语法检查功能,不需要第三方工具。格式化功能可以直观显示出树结构的嵌套层级。   5.jSqlBox的内嵌式SQL参数、分页、分库分表、拦截器、事务等依然可以

2022-06-25

进了工单页面的 SQL 编辑器体验,提供了自动完成和代码格式化功能 支持为 ClickHouse 实例配置 SSL 连接参数 允许用户重试失败的表结构变更任务 在多租户模式下的工单中,支持 Approve / Run 一个 stage 下的所有 task 多租户项

2023-09-14

和提取月末月初处理等 //14、提供了查询结果日期、数字格式化、安全脱敏处理,让复杂的事情变得简单,大幅简化sql或结果的二次处理工作 //-----------------------------------------------------------------------------------*/ sqltoy 特点介绍:

2022-05-28

配置时最多只显示 20 个代码仓库的问题 修复 SQL 编辑器格式化功能会意外清空编辑器的问题 修复了项目列表中出现重复的 bug 更多详情可查看:https://github.com/bytebase/bytebase/releases/tag/1.1.0  

2022-11-05

2022年云栖大会上,PolarDB-X 发布2.2.0版本,这是一个重要的里程碑版本,重点推出符合分布式数据库金融标准下的企业级和国产化适配,共包括八大核心特性,全面提升 PolarDB-X 分布式数据库在金融、通讯、政务等行业的普适性。

2022-03-07

DBeaver 是一个免费开源的通用数据库工具,目前更新了 22.0 版本,带来如下变更: 数据传输: 添加了表重新创建映射类型表选择器对话框现在支持过滤器配置数据传输任务的变量配置已修复变量自动完成问题已在输出文件

2024-05-17

非默认主题删除最后一列时排序列对话框中的崩溃 重新格式化 SQL 代码后,将新行统一为 Windows 换行符,因此 SynMemo 中选择的 end 是正确的 修复从旧服务器上的当前数据库检索 MySQL 事件的问题,解决 MySQL bug 41907。参阅 htt

2023-07-16

t/bee-spring-boot V2.1.7 (2023.07.01・LTS 版) 1. 增加可运行 sql 格式化 (需要配置:bee.osql.showSql.sqlFormat=true) 2. 二级缓存支持过期时间随机设置,解决缓存雪崩问题 3.DdlViaExcel.createTable 通过 excel sheet 页里的信息创建数据库表,可只创建

2023-06-14

的Bug,错误的使用了列名称而非属性名 修复 SqlDialect 在格式化名称时候自动判断第一个字符如果是数字或符号则会强制添加限定符 优化 增加查询语句sql打印 * 增加查询语句sql打印 相关链接 官方网站:https://www.dbvis